Another thing to do is check the pictures even if it says AT, sometimes cars are mislabeled by whoever is trying to throw them up online at the dealer, etc.

Or the opposite, where they list it as MT ... and you look and it's actually an AT, because I guess the fact that the AT has a Steptronic option confuses people. I loooove those ...

I eyeball everything that says "ZHP" or "Performance Package" or has the stock ZHP wheels to see if an interior shot shows the center console, just in case.
